My player displays a message
Connect player to pc and power, restart player while holding the volume
+ key, as soon as the player shuts off, press and hold the volume -
key, your device manager will pop up and tell you the player needs repair, let it do so.

How to unfreeze philips gogear 8gb mp3
Connect the player to power and pc. Reset the player by holding the off-switch and the
volume-+ (plus) switch., and as soon as the player shuts off, press
and
hold the volume- - (minus) switch. The philips device manager should come up now and recommend a repair, let it do so.
Frozen screen
Sounds like the database has become corrupt. The only cure for this is to restore the player.
This can be caused by shock to the player, not "safely disconnecting" from the PC, or incompatible Windows or Media Player version.
Assuming you player is a Philips HDD1830, install and run the Philips Device Manager from the product CD.
Select the repair/restore option.
Connect the player to the power supply and PC, then follow the on-screen prompts.
This will format the player, and restore the system files.
NOTE: ALL TRACKS WILL BE DELETED.
If you player is an SA6085 or SA6185, then the same method applies, but you will need to press and hold [VOL+] on the player whilst connecting to the PC, until told to let go.
